Cut is a 2000 novel by Patricia McCormick, targeted at young adults. It is considered a cult classic among teenscitation needed .

Contents

Plot introduction

Fifteen-year-old Callie is confined to a mental hospital (Sea Pines, also nicknamed "Sick Minds") after the nurse at her school sees her scars in an attempt to take her pulse. Although Callie refuses to speak, she does make several friends among her fellow patients: Sydney and Tiffany, who are recovering drug addicts; Becca, Tara, and Debbie, who suffer from weight issues, and Amanda, who also cuts herself. Over the course of the story, the reasons for Callie's self-harm and subsequent incarceration are slowly revealed through therapy sessions.


Patients

Guests with Behavioral Issues

Callie-cutting; Callie is the main character and refuses to talk throughout most of the book.; Level 1
Amanda-cutting; Amanda is introduced as a care-free and frank girl that cuts for decoration in the second chapter.; Level 1

Guests with Food Issues

Becca-anorexia and bulimia; Becca is one of the original and main characters in the group, but she is later transferred to Hammacher, nicknamed "Humdinger," after she suffers a heart-attack from refusing "treatment."; Level 2
Tara-anorexia; Tara is a kind-hearted and soft-spoken person that tries to reach out to Callie from an understanding point of view.; Level 2
Debbie-compulsive eating; Debbie is an extremely overweight person that is mainly friends with Becca. Amanda states that she's "co-dependent" and that Debbie feels the need that she has to take care of Becca.; Level 3

Guests with Substance Abuse Issues

Sydney-addictions with every drug ever tried; Sydney is Callie's "closest" friend and roommate at Sick Minds. She constantly reaches out to Callie by treating her like a normal person and making jokes and looking after her.; Level 2
Tiffany-crack; Tiffany is at Sick Minds instead of going to jail and has a little bit of a temper.; Level 2

Patients from Other Groups

Ruth-escorts Callie to Study Hall and "You"'s office; Level 3 (graduates)
the "Ghost"-a patient at "Humdinger"

Other People at Sick Minds

"You" (real name is never given)-Callie's therapist.
Rochelle-the night-time bathroom monitor
Cynthia-the study hall attendant
Ruby-one of the workers in the reception room, likes Callie and tries to help her

Callie's Family

Callie's Mom-Callie's mother doesn't seem to be very involved, however, she is concerned but "always tired," as Callie puts it.
Callie's Dad-Callie's dad is equally uninvolved and works to pay for Callie's "treatment" at Sick Minds, which requires almost constant work. Seems to care more than her mother, and rescues her at the end of the book.
Sam- Callie's younger brother. He seems to care the most about Callie, but is not aware of what is going on and why Callie is at Sick Minds in the first place.
